Smoky, saucy, and packed with bold Asian-inspired flavors, these Asian Fusion Meatball Sliders are the perfect game-day snack. Made with frozen meatballs, a quick homemade slaw, and a flavorful glaze, they come together effortlessly on the Traeger grill.

Ingredients
  

Meatballs & Sauce

  • 1 bag frozen meatballs
  • ½ cup Bachan's Japanese BBQ Sauce
  • ½ cup Asian-style wing sauce Buffalo Wild Wings’ Asian Zing recommended

Quick Spicy Slaw

  • cups shredded cabbage
  • 1 tbsp thinly sliced white onion
  • 2 tbsp cilantro leaves
  • 1 tsp thinly sliced jalapeño
  • 2 tbsp Bachan's Japanese BBQ Sauce
  • 1 tsp olive oil
  • ½ tsp sesame oil

Creamy Sauce

  • 2 tbsp mayo
  • 1 tsp olive oil
  • 1 tbsp Bachan's Japanese BBQ Sauce

Sliders & Toppings

  • Brioche slider buns
  • Crunchy wonton strips salad toppings section of grocery store
  • Sesame seeds

Instructions
 

  • Preheat the Traeger to 250°F. Arrange frozen meatballs on a wire rack over a cookie sheet.
  • Smoke for 20 minutes. This adds a layer of wood-fired flavor to the meatballs.
  • Prepare the sauce. In a small bowl, mix equal parts Bachan’s BBQ Sauce and Asian-style wing sauce.
  • Glaze the meatballs. Using a wooden skewer, dunk each meatball into the sauce and return to the wire rack.
  • Smoke for another 20 minutes. This allows the sauce to caramelize and set onto the meatballs.
  • Prepare the slaw. In a bowl, mix shredded cabbage, onion, cilantro, jalapeño, Bachan’s BBQ Sauce, olive oil, and sesame oil. Let it sit for 10 minutes.
  • Make the creamy sauce. In a separate bowl, whisk together mayo, olive oil, and Bachan’s BBQ Sauce.
  • Prepare the slider buns. Cut an “X” on the top of each bun and gently push open a hole. Warm the buns on the Traeger for 5 minutes.
  • Assemble the sliders. Add 1 tbsp of spicy slaw to the bottom of each bun hole, place two meatballs inside, and drizzle with creamy sauce.
  • Add toppings. Sprinkle with crunchy wonton strips and sesame seeds for added texture and flavor.
  • Serve hot! Offer extra Bachan’s BBQ Sauce and wing sauce for dipping.

Notes

Adjust the spice level by using more Bachan’s BBQ Sauce for a milder flavor or adding extra jalapeño for heat.
